mordacious
adjective
/mɔːrˈdeɪʃəs/
morbid
mordant
Meaning
Sharp or biting in style, tone, or remark; sarcastic.
Example Sentences
The critic’s
mordacious
review offended the author.
Synonyms
biting, cutting, caustic, sarcastic, acerbic
Antonyms
gentle, kind, mild
Collocations
mordacious remark, mordacious wit, mordacious criticism, mordacious humor
